Over the last few years, HPE has built up a very diverse storage portfolio. But it can be a little hard to keep track of everything that’s going on, from the assets they acquired from Nimble Storage, to the latest with 3PAR,StoreOnce, and their increasing partner-based offerings. It’s a lot to keep in mind.
Luckily Chris Evans put all of their offerings into perspective, to give you a better idea of how all the pieces fit together.
Chris Evans comments:
HPE has a diverse storage portfolio, including self-owned and partner solutions. How do these fit together and how do customers choose the right solution for their needs?
